PLANT CITY, Fla., January 29, 2026 — The Timothy Initiative Ministries, Inc. announced today that it has secured 10 acres of land in Plant City, marking a major milestone in the organization's long-term vision to expand its ministry through farm-based programming and structured work opportunities for men in crisis.
The expansion comes amid continued pressure across the Tampa Bay region, where nearly 1,900 individuals were experiencing homelessness in Hillsborough County alone, according to the 2024 Point-in-Time Count—many of whom face heightened risk of relapse, unemployment, and recidivism without stable housing and structured support.
The property will be developed in phases and will serve as the foundation for a horticulture-centered Work Therapy Program. The farm is intended to provide routine, responsibility, and hands-on stewardship for men rebuilding their lives after homelessness, incarceration, or substance use disorder. Animal care and daily stewardship routines will be integrated into the Work Therapy Program to reinforce consistency, responsibility, and healthy relationships through hands-on service.

"This land represents far more than acreage," said Brad Ewert, Executive Director of The Timothy Initiative Ministries, Inc. "It represents dignity, purpose, and the opportunity for men to see tangible results from their work. When men are trusted with responsibility and a place to grow, it changes the trajectory of their lives."
Site preparations will begin this week, with the first group of men expected to move onto the property during the first week of February. Initial development will focus on preparing the property for program use, including infrastructure, furnishings, and early agricultural activity. Over time, the farm will support daily work routines, life-skills development, and long-term program sustainability.
As development begins, The Timothy Initiative Ministries, Inc. is launching a phased "Fund the Farm" effort to bring the property into full operation. Current priorities include:
- Furniture for residential and common space
- 10-person van
- Purchase of livestock and working animals tied to daily stewardship routines
- Funding for infrastructure and program development
